Comprehending Blockchain Technology

At its core, blockchain is a decentralized, distributed journal that tape-records purchases across a network of computer systems in a secure and clear way. Each transaction is cryptographically protected and connected to previous transactions, producing an unalterable chain of blocks. These blocks are kept throughout numerous computers, or nodes, in the network, making sure that the journal is tamper-proof and resistant to censorship.

Among the key functions of blockchain is its decentralized nature, which suggests that no single entity has control over the network. Instead, deals are confirmed and tape-recorded by an agreement device, such as evidence of work or proof of stake, which makes certain that all participants in the network agree on the credibility of deals.

Trick Concepts of Blockchain

To comprehend blockchain, it's vital to grasp some essential ideas:

Decentralization: Blockchain operates a decentralized network of computers, meaning that no single entity has control over the network.
Immutability: Once a deal is taped on the blockchain, it can not be modified or deleted, making sure the honesty and security of the data.
Transparency: Every transaction on the blockchain is tape-recorded on a public ledger that comes to all individuals in the network, making sure openness and liability.
Agreement Devices: Blockchain relies upon consensus mechanisms to validate transactions and maintain the integrity of the network. Usual agreement devices consist of evidence of job and evidence of stake.
Smart Contracts: Smart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ement created straight right into code. These agreements immediately carry out when predefined conditions are satisfied, eliminating the need for intermediaries and streamlining legal arrangements.
Applications of Blockchain Modern Technology

Blockchain innovation has applications across a vast array of industries, consisting of finance, supply chain administration, healthcare, and more. Some notable applications consist of:

Cryptocurrencies: Blockchain is the underlying modern technology behind c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um, making it possible for peer-to-peer purchases without the demand for middlemans.
Supply Chain Administration: Blockchain can be used to track and map the provenance of products throughout the supply chain, guaranteeing transparency and liability.
Health care: Blockchain can safely store and share patient clinical documents, enabling interoperability in between diverse healthcare systems and boosting individual outcomes.
Smart Dealings: Blockchain-based wise contracts automate legal contracts, reducing the demand for intermediaries and streamlining service processes.
